Transaction 2ff23719d70e88f13222e79c7043823bbd5f23ee408b27c167645c9e2c02b314

1 Input
1 Outputs
  • 2ff23719d70e88f13222e79c7043823bbd5f23ee408b27c167645c9e2c02b314:0
  • value  5620571
    address  1G6K8ikK1QFigvZyeKaaacdPdCoqPUm9W